Offer description

Digga is Australia's leading manufacturer of innovative machinery attachments for the earthmoving and construction industry.
As a multi-award-winning global company with five state-of-the-art facilities worldwide, we're known for engineering solutions that set industry standards.
What truly sets us apart is our 12,500 sqm Yatala facility in Queensland—where we manufacture approximately 85% of our components in-house, giving us unprecedented control over quality and innovation.
You'll step into a leadership position within a dynamic marketing team responsible for the global brand representation of the Digga group of companies.
This is your opportunity to shape how one of Australia's most respected machinery manufacturers is perceived across multiple continents.
You'll balance hands-on creative work with team leadership, managing projects and events as well as customer engagement.
This isn't a purely administrative role—you'll be involved in strategic direction alongside the National Marketing Manager while continuing to contribute creative, high-quality content that drives business results.
Key responsibilities
Work collaboratively with the National Marketing Manager to create, monitor, and drive the progress of marketing projects.
Assign tasks, manage deadlines, remove roadblocks, and keep teams accountable for deliverables.
Oversee the complete planning and execution of meetings, events, and industry tradeshows.
Prepare editorials, case studies, testimonials, and blog articles for the Digga group companies and social media platforms.
Contribute to the creation of integrated advertising campaigns across digital and print channels.
Create and update professional marketing collateral—including price books, brochures, flyers, posters, and digital assets—that reflect our brand standards.
Manage various marketing fulfillment processes—including direct mail campaigns, promotional packages, sales literature distribution, and marketing database systems.
Work with relevant departments to implement marketing plans and projects in alignment with broader business needs, maintaining strong relationships across the organisation.
Marketing, Advertising or Communications qualification or equivalent hands-on experience in a related role.
Minimum 3 years' experience in a similar marketing coordinator, junior marketing, or content creation role, with demonstrated leadership or supervisory experience.
Advanced Adobe Creative Suite skills: proficiency with InDesign, Photoshop, Illustrator, and Premiere Pro is essential.
Advanced Microsoft Office proficiency (Excel, Word, and PowerPoint).
Ability to understand our products and translate technical specifications into compelling marketing messages.
Demonstrated ability to lead, motivate, and support a team.
You're confident, professional, and inspiring to work with—someone who elevates those around you.
Pro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ously, prioritise effectively, and maintain strong organisational systems.
A reliable, highly motivated individual who can work independently without constant oversight and maintain the highest standards of professionalism and work ethic.
